The Commonwealth Bank of Australia is a financial system that is based in Australia and has its main office in Sydney. The business of the company is spread in a variety of markets across the world, which is inclusive of places like the United States, some Asian markets, Fiji, United Kingdom and New Zealand (Commbank.com.au 2018). The year of establishment for the bank was 1911 and it became a public company in the year 1991. The company provides various services, which includes financial, management of funds, retail businesses, insurance services and others. It is listed as the biggest company in the Australian Stock Exchange and includes various products and services under them. The Gross Domestic Product in the South Korean market is $1.8 trillion, which makes the country eleventh largest economy of the world. The main strength of the country is with respect to the expertise that they have in the area of engineering and technology and in the industries like electronics, steel, petrochemical and shipbuilding along with other industries as well. The standard of the industries is that they maintain a set of transparent guidelines, which gives rise to a competitive business environment. The country also uses the latest technological innovations so that it can help them in getting better returns with respect to the financial investments (Gonzalez, Dabic and Kiessling 2015).
